Before making his first appearances in MLS in 2024, McFarlane played for NYC FC’s second team in MLS Next Pro – a USSF Division III-sanctioned league, and a professional environment meant to help young players get used to senior football.

Born in Basildon and raised in New York since the age of three, new Manchester City signing Christian McFarlane has already made regular appearances for the England youth teams from Under-16s to Under-18s and is very much part of the England youth national team pipeline.

McFarlane developed partially in the youth academy of New York City FC in Major League Soccer, where he attracted interest from English Premier League clubs as well as teams in continental Europe.

Last year, while making his initial appearances with the NYC FC first team, McFarlane was featured on the Guardian’s Next Generation 2024 which listed 60 of the most promising young players in world soccer.

He’ll initially join Manchester City’s Elite Development Squad, and how much first-team action he gets remains to be seen, but the move gets him closer to the England youth setup and a pathway to a senior national team that is lacking reliable left-back options.
